Bus from San Francisco to Mariposa: Journey Information
There are 2 intercity buses per day from San Francisco to Mariposa. Traveling by bus from San Francisco to Mariposa usually takes around 11 hours and 9 minutes, but the fastest Greyhound bus can make the trip in 7 hours and 37 minutes.
Distance | 136 mi (218 km) |
Shortest duration | 7h 37m |
Cheapest price | $20.00 |
Most frequent service | Greyhound |
Bus lines | 1 |

Frequently asked questions about traveling by bus from San Francisco to Mariposa
The bus takes an average of 11 hours and 9 minutes to cover the 136 miles from San Francisco to Mariposa. However, the fastest bus only takes 7 hours and 37 minutes. It’s definitely on the longer side, so plan to get comfortable for a long road trip. Keep in mind that your actual bus may arrive earlier or later than scheduled, depending on whether there is more or less traffic than usual.
The first bus leaves at 11:00am and the last bus leaves at 5:00pm. To see the times for all buses from San Francisco to Mariposa, enter your specific travel dates in the search bar.
There are usually only 2 buses per day from San Francisco to Mariposa. However, neither bus offers direct service, so you will have to get off your original vehicle to transfer buses during the trip.

Located in the heart of Northern California's Bay Area, San Francisco is a geographically small but culturally huge city known for its historic cable cars, active waterfront, and the eclectic mix of hippies and techies who call it home. While it might be one of the most expensive U.S. cities to live in, San Fran can actually be very cheap to visit, and there is no shortage of unique sights to see.
If the city's omnipresent fog (nicknamed "Karl the Fog" by locals) takes a break, the best views and Instagram photo ops of the world-famous Golden Gate Bridge are found in Golden Gate Park. Stroll through the oldest Chinatown in North America to find the perfect dim sum, or if you and your boo prefer a little Full House moment, try a romantic picnic at Alamo Square Park in front of the Victorian "Painted Ladies." After all, San Francisco is one of the best vacation destinations for couples.
Since the city is condensed onto a small peninsula, exploring by bike is an efficient and scenic way to get around. When you’re ready to travel beyond city limits, San Francisco is a convenient hub for trips throughout Northern California. Behind a modern curved façade lies San Francisco’s commuter hub, the Salesforce Transit Center. This gateway to downtown San Francisco and the entire Bay Area welcomes tens of thousands of passengers every day. Finding your way around is easy thanks to more than 270 digital displays with transit information. The Salesforce Transit Center serves as a bus station for Greyhound and Amtrak Thruway buses, as well as several public transit options for convenient connections. A standout feature of the Salesforce Transit Center is a public five-acre rooftop park which gives travelers an open space to relax. Rotating food trucks, cafés, carts, and pop-up retail make this a dynamic and vibrant destination in itself.
